Video Transcript

"Alright, let's explore the sound of the Snare drum, a little. Now there's many different sounds. We got sounds from the rim, all the way to the center. Center of the head. Now there's a couple, a couple different sounds that we can get. Now also with the Snares off. You can get the same, same rim sound. Both with the Snares off, more of a tribal sound. And in the center. Alright, now let's go from the rim to the center. And hear the difference in the sound with a little bit of a roll. So the closer you go to the rim, the tighter your sound is going to be. And vice versa, the farther you go from the rim. The looser and more open your sound is going to be. Open, tight."
